AX03 EHV is a 2003 Vauxhall Vectra in Green with a 2,198c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.2%.
Across all 2003 Vauxhall Vectra models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.7% with a typical mileage of 83,864 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Vauxhall Vectra f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 540,198 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AX03 EHV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Vauxhall Vectra typ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 23 years old, this Vauxhall Vectra is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
